Senior Leadership Compensation
At this level, tax efficiency becomes crucial. Between £100,000.00-£125,140.00, you face an effective 60% marginal rate as personal allowance is withdrawn.
- The £100k-£125k "trap" means earning £100k often leaves you with more than £115k
- Employer pension contributions can reduce taxable income below key thresholds
- Consider spreading bonuses across tax years where possible
- Professional tax advice typically pays for itself at this level

Comparison Results
| Metric | £91,854 | £118,476 |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Gross Salary | £91,854 | £118,476 | £26,622 |
| Income Tax | £24,174 | £38,518 | £14,344 |
| National Insurance | £3,848 | £4,380 | £532 |
| Pension | £0 | £0 | £0 |
| Take-Home Pay (Yearly) | £63,833 | £75,578 | £11,746 |
| Take-Home (Monthly) | £5,319 | £6,298 | £979 |
| Effective Tax Rate | 30.5% | 36.2% | 5.7% |
